The VBA functionality described in this paragraph refers to VBA as implemented in the ZEISS
LSM software 4.2. With the introduction of ZEN, the range of functions is and will be extended,
while VBA can still be used with the functions described below. The extension of functionality
applies mostly to display and access of image data. If you need assistance or further information
please contact your local ZEISS LSM specialist.

Macro Control

To open the Macro Control, choose Macro from
the Macro List in the main Menu Bar.
This opens the Macro Control window.
2.2.1

Edit Macro Function

This function allows you to manage project data.
Macros can be recorded, stored, performed, edited
and, if required, deleted.
Press the Edit Macro tab to switch to the Macro
and Recording panels (see Fig. 3).
